INTERNAL MEMO — Finance Team Only

Re: Term Sheet from Caldrey Systems

Caldrey's revised term sheet arrived Tuesday. Key points: a three-year supply commitment, volume rebates tiered at 8% and 12%, and an exclusivity clause covering the Velmora product line. Lena Harwick has flagged the exclusivity language as potentially restrictive given our pipeline with other partners. Please model cash impact under both tiers before Friday's review. Our position going into negotiations is noted below.

board note of kahag-baguf: The finance team signed off on a budget of $419.2 million for Project Gorvan.

Hi Tamsin — quick handover before I'm off. The sealed exam papers for the Corvane Institute go out Thursday morning with the usual courier. Records team: please log the seal numbers from the manifest before the box leaves, and again when the return receipt comes back. Nobody opens anything on our end, obviously. The courier gets one confidential instruction for the hand-over, which goes right here:

courier memo of yajef-bajep: the frawyn jordor courier leaves the norwyn ledger at gate 2781 under passcode 330769

Finance Review Summary — Harwick Street Lease. Renegotiation with Pellgrove Estates concluded last week. We secured a 12% reduction on base rent and a two-year break clause, offset by taking on internal maintenance costs. Net annual saving is projected at roughly 8% of facilities spend. Sales leads should note that showroom space on the ground floor is unchanged, so client demos continue as normal. The savings feed directly into next year's commercial plans, summarised confidentially below.

board note of kaguf-kawig: Novdorax Logistics plans to raise the Aldax list price by 41.6 percent in July. The board signed off on a budget of $484.6 million for Project Druiel. The renewal with Gorirox Logistics closes at $136.6 million a year, 37.5 percent above the last contract. Project Silmir slips by a full year because of the audit delay.

Ticket #: Vault locked — pinning policy docs inaccessible

Hey plugin folks — the Crandle vault holding our dependency pinning policy locked itself after the rotation. Reminder while we fix it: pin exact versions, no ranges, bump via PR only. We'll restore access shortly. If you need in now, the recovery passphrase is below.

recovery phrase for fajeg-kawep: druix-gorius-briax-ulaeth-fraox-lammir-pelox-jormir-pelwyn-julir